Description

During a discussion Benni raised the question whether we maybe want to show a note in the backend in the page-view if there is content in some language for which no page-language-overlay currently exists. This can happen when content is copied/cut-pasted from another page (and was already translated) or when an exiting page-language-overlay is removed later.

Please say if UX thinks such a note makes sense, what the message should say (does it point to which language-overlay is missing? ...) and how that message can maybe be dismissed (setting content of the invisible language to deleted? ...).
